  • P peterludemann@mathstodon.xyz

    @dabeaz @shriramk
    Because they're everyday, car crashes aren't news. Train and airplane crashes are news because they're so rare. For trains, 1 passenger death per 5-50 billion passenger-kms (China and Japan best, India and US worst) https://pedestrianobservations.com/2011/06/02/comparative-rail-safety/

    Also, mist people don't understand statistics.
